
Heir to the Empire
"Heir to the Empire" is a 1991 science fiction novel by Timothy Zahn, set in the Star Wars universe. It follows iconic characters like Luke Skywalker, Leia Organa, and Han Solo as they navigate the challenges of a galaxy recovering from the fall of the Galactic Empire. A new antagonist, Grand Admiral Thrawn, emerges, posing a strategic threat. The novel explores themes of leadership, loyalty, and the fight against tyranny. It is notable for being the first in the "Thrawn Trilogy," helping to revitalize interest in Star Wars and expand its lore through new characters and storylines.
